WebAbstract. This study was conducted to evaluate the effect of Schisandra nigra, a plant native to Jeju Island, South Korea, on the promotion of hair growth. When rat vibrissa follicles were treated with 85% ethanol (EtOH) extract of S. nigra, the hair-fiber lengths of the vibrissa follicles increased significantly. Web4 feb. 2024 · Use a ratio of 4 cups of water to ½ oz (15g) of dried berries Let the berries soak overnight Put the berries through a strainer, catching the liquid. This is your tea. If using schindra tea in bags, simply cover with hot water and let steep for about 5 minutes before drinking. If you steep too long, the schisandra tea won’t taste as nice. Schisandra is known as a “five flavor berry” because it has hints of the 5 main flavors: sweet, salty, … tan high waisted bikiniWebdried Schizandra 5-10g, cold water 500mg, steep for 12-24 hours. For hot tea. dried Schizandra 30-40g, water 2liter, boil it for 10minutes. You can add the thin slice of fruits, honey, pine nuts...whatever you like.
